Understanding the Inverter vs UPS Choice in Upleta
The choice between an inverter and a UPS in Upleta comes down to how they handle power interruptions. Traditional home inverters are designed to provide long-duration backup but feature a noticeable switchover delay. A dedicated UPS offers instantaneous transition to protect sensitive electronics but typically lacks the runtime needed for extended outages. Performance Side-by-Side
Evaluating these systems on core performance metrics reveals distinct operational trade-offs:
- Switchover Speed: Standard home inverters take up to 30-50 milliseconds to switch, causing computers to reboot. A UPS switches in under 10 milliseconds, keeping sensitive devices online.
- Surge Load Capacity: Inverters generally handle high starting currents from appliances better than small consumer UPS systems.
- Output Quality: Cheap square-wave inverters produce noisy power, whereas sine-wave models and UPS units deliver clean power safe for delicate motors.

Lifespan and Durability
Durability is a key factor for value-conscious buyers in Upleta. Legacy home inverters rely on external tubular lead-acid batteries that degrade quickly in extreme summer heat, requiring frequent water topping and replacement every few years. A standard desktop UPS uses small sealed batteries that typically last only two to three years before failing.
